Buying Guide

Match book focus to your goals

Choose practical PyTorch and engineering guides for implementation work, corpus and corpus-annotation texts for linguistic analysis, and theoretical volumes for semantics or formal approaches

Look for hands-on examples

Books with code, worked examples, or AWS/production case studies accelerate learning for applied NLP and LLM engineering roles

Consider academic versus applied depth

Academic references provide rigorous foundations for research, while shorter practical books are better for rapid skill building and prototyping

Check author expertise

Prefer authors or contributors with backgrounds in machine learning, corpus linguistics, or computational semantics to ensure authoritative coverage

Balance modern techniques and fundamentals

Select resources that cover contemporary language models and generative methods alongside core topics like syntax, semantics, and annotation practices
